A groundbreaking collaboration unveiled by CityUHK and the University of Cambridge spotlights a significant milestone towards more powerful global research. This partnership represents one of the most substantial collaborations at a postdoctoral level between Cambridge and an Asian university, aiming to enhance research capacity and global impact for both universities.

CityUHK's IDM and the Samsung Advanced Institute for Health Sciences & Technology in Korea signed a MoU in Seoul on 18 March. It aims to establish collaboration on health-related research, particularly in cell and gene therapy, bioinformatics, and biomedical engineering, as well as talent development and commercialising digital health solutions to benefit society.

CityUHK has been offering training programmes for gifted students, aimed at nurturing future talent to tackle social challenges through innovative technology. This year's theme is Generative AI and AIoT Coding Skills. One standout is Ken Mochizuki, a secondary 6 student, who developed an intelligent device designed for the visually impaired, winning a Gold Award at the APICTA Awards 2024.
